The Pentagon releases another batch of records related to UFOs, also referred to as unidentified aerial phenomena (UAP), on Friday. CBS News reports that the new release includes 72 additional documents, along with images and recordings. The materials are part of the government’s ongoing disclosure efforts on UAP. Mediaite adds that the batch contains new visual items, including images and videos showing objects described as “orbs” in the sky, alongside other related recordings. CBS News also says the files include videos that appear to have been recorded by eyewitnesses. Across the reporting, the Pentagon is presented as the source of the documents and media, with the new materials expanding the set of previously released UAP files. The outlets do not provide a conclusive explanation for the objects shown, instead focusing on the scope of the newly released records and their content, including images and video footage.
